8//! Defines failures produced while measuring resource-limited values.
9// qubit-style: allow source-test-pair
10
11use std::fmt::Debug;
12
13use thiserror::Error;
14
15use crate::resource::BudgetError;
16use crate::resource::InsufficientBudgetError;
17use crate::resource::LimitExceededError;
18use crate::resource::QuantityConversionError;
19
20/// Error returned when native measurement or budget validation rejects a value.
21///
22/// # Type Parameters
23///
24/// * `R` - Caller-defined resource identity retained by limits and errors.
25/// * `Q` - Exact unsigned quantity used for measurements and accounting.
26///
27/// # Examples
28///
29/// ```
30/// use qubit_budget::MeasuredBudgetError;
31/// use qubit_budget::QuantityConversionError;
32/// use qubit_budget::QuantityMeasurement;
33///
34/// let source = QuantityConversionError::new(QuantityMeasurement::Usize(256), "u8");
35/// let error = MeasuredBudgetError::<_, u8>::quantity("bytes", source);
36/// assert!(error.quantity_error().is_some());
37/// ```
38#[must_use]
39#[derive(Clone, Debug, Error)]
40pub enum MeasuredBudgetError<R, Q = u64>
41where
42 Q: Copy + Debug,
43{
44 /// A native measurement could not fit the configured quantity type.
45 #[error("resource {resource:?} has an unrepresentable measurement: {source}")]
46 Quantity {
47 /// Resource associated with the rejected measurement.
48 resource: R,
49 /// Native quantity conversion failure.
50 #[source]
51 source: QuantityConversionError,
52 },
53
54 /// A representable measurement exceeded its configured resource budget.
55 #[error(transparent)]
56 Budget(
57 /// Exact point-limit or cumulative-budget failure.
58 #[from]
59 BudgetError<R, Q>,
60 ),
61}
62
63impl<R, Q> MeasuredBudgetError<R, Q>
64where
65 Q: Copy + Debug,
66{
67 /// Creates a failure for a native measurement that did not fit `Q`.
68 ///
69 /// # Parameters
70 ///
71 /// * `resource` - Resource being measured.
72 /// * `source` - Exact native quantity conversion failure.
73 ///
74 /// # Returns
75 ///
76 /// A quantity representation failure retaining its resource identity.
77 #[inline(always)]
78 pub const fn quantity(resource: R, source: QuantityConversionError) -> Self {
79 Self::Quantity { resource, source }
80 }
81
82 /// Returns the contained budget failure when the measurement fit `Q`.
83 ///
84 /// # Returns
85 ///
86 /// `Some` for [`Self::Budget`], or `None` for [`Self::Quantity`].
87 #[must_use]
88 #[inline(always)]
89 pub const fn budget_error(&self) -> Option<&BudgetError<R, Q>> {
90 match self {
91 Self::Budget(error) => Some(error),
92 Self::Quantity { .. } => None,
93 }
94 }
95
96 /// Returns the native quantity conversion failure, when present.
97 ///
98 /// # Returns
99 ///
100 /// `Some` for [`Self::Quantity`], or `None` for [`Self::Budget`].
101 #[must_use]
102 #[inline(always)]
103 pub const fn quantity_error(&self) -> Option<&QuantityConversionError> {
104 match self {
105 Self::Quantity { source, .. } => Some(source),
106 Self::Budget(_) => None,
107 }
108 }
109
110 /// Returns the resource associated with this failure.
111 ///
112 /// The resource is present for both budget validation and quantity
113 /// conversion failures, so callers do not need to match the error variant
114 /// merely to attach resource context.
115 ///
116 /// # Returns
117 ///
118 /// Returns the resource associated with this failure.
119 #[must_use]
120 #[inline(always)]
121 pub const fn resource(&self) -> &R {
122 match self {
123 Self::Quantity { resource, .. } => resource,
124 Self::Budget(error) => error.resource(),
125 }
126 }
127
128 /// Consumes this failure and returns its associated resource.
129 ///
130 /// # Returns
131 ///
132 /// Consumes this failure and returns its associated resource.
133 #[inline(always)]
134 #[must_use]
135 pub fn into_resource(self) -> R {
136 match self {
137 Self::Quantity { resource, .. } => resource,
138 Self::Budget(error) => error.into_resource(),
139 }
140 }
141}
